Huntington Beach, often called 'Surf City USA', is a vibrant coastal city in Orange County, California. Known for its world-renowned surf culture and beautiful beaches, Huntington Beach attracts beachgoers, surfers, and tourists from all over. The city's rich history and community-focused lifestyle make it a unique and appealing destination. Huntington Beach's surf culture gained momentum in the 1960s and 1970s, becoming a hotspot for surf competitions and events. This period marked the rise of professional surfing as a sport, with Huntington Beach playing a pivotal role. The city's iconic Huntington Beach Pier and the annual US Open of Surfing are testament to its enduring legacy in the surfing world. Huntington Beach was established in 1888 and officially incorporated in 1900. The city's name is derived from Henry E. Huntington, who played a significant role in its development. Over the years, Huntington Beach has evolved from a small fishing village to a thriving coastal city. Key milestones in its history include the construction of the Huntington Beach Pier in 1905, which became a central landmark. The city's surf culture took off in the 1960s, with Huntington Beach hosting the first US Open of Surfing in 1961. Legendary surfers like Mickey Munoz and Dewey Weber contributed to the city's reputation as a surfing mecca. Throughout the years, Huntington Beach has maintained its status as a premier destination for surfers and beach lovers, hosting numerous events and competitions that attract visitors from around the globe.
